基于Qt和sqlite的C++航班查询数据库系统源码教程

版权申诉
5星 · 超过95%的资源 1 下载量 174 浏览量 更新于2024-11-07 收藏 15KB ZIP 举报
资源摘要信息:"本资源为一个基于C++语言开发的航班查询数据库系统项目,该项目采用了Qt框架和sqlite数据库。该系统的开发使用了可视化界面设计,使得用户操作更加便捷。同时,该项目还提供了完整的源码文件,详细的部署文档,以及所有必要的数据资料,为用户提供了全套解决方案。 首先,C++是一种高效的编程语言,广泛应用于软件开发领域,尤其适合系统软件、游戏开发、高性能服务器和客户端应用等场景。Qt是一个跨平台的C++图形用户界面应用程序框架,拥有丰富的控件和模块,可以用于开发窗口应用程序、命令行程序、图形和动画效果等,它具有良好的跨平台性和可重用性。 sqlite是一个轻量级的数据库,它以单个文件的形式存储数据,非常易于部署和使用。它不需要单独的服务器进程或系统来运行,非常适合轻量级应用,以及需要快速迭代开发的应用场景。在本项目中,sqlite被用来存储航班数据,为查询系统提供数据支持。 该项目的特点是: 1. 可视化:使用Qt框架构建的用户界面,使得操作直观简单,用户可以轻松进行航班查询等操作。 2. 跨平台:项目代码已经过在macOS、Windows 10/11、Linux等操作系统上的测试,保证了良好的兼容性和稳定性。 3. 教学与实践并重:适合计算机相关专业在校学生、教师以及企业员工,既可作为学习材料,也可作为项目开发的实践案例。 4. 可扩展性:基础较好的开发者可以在现有源码基础上添加新的功能,或者将其直接应用于毕业设计、课程设计等。 在实际使用中,用户可以下载资源包中的zip文件,并解压获取项目的所有必要文件。其中,VisualAirTicket-master文件可能包含了项目的源代码、测试数据以及部署说明文档。 标签信息显示该资源适配以下关键词: - C++:指明了项目的主要编程语言。 - Qt:项目开发所使用的图形界面框架。 - sqlite:项目使用的数据库类型。 - 软件/插件:资源可能包含可以嵌入其他软件的组件或插件。 - 范文/模板/素材:资源可能包含可供参考的代码模板或设计素材。 该资源是一个高分项目,已经在指导老师和答辩评审中获得了高度评价。它不仅是一个完成度高的项目,也是一个可以帮助初学者和专业人士快速理解数据库系统设计和实现的实用工具。"